Straight lines, wavy lines, perforations! Lots of very useful too... how big is millimeters to inchesWebSome paper manufacturers specify their paper on a thousand-sheet basis. The label may state something like "25 x 38 - 140M". This refers to book grade paper (based on basis size), weight of 140 pounds with the "M" standing for 1000 sheets. Since we commonly refer to paper based on basis weight of 500 sheets, this would equate to 70 lb. book stock. how many o.t periods in nflWeb27 de ago. de 2015 · 08-27-2015 10:25 AM.
